KEY ACADEMIC PROJECTS:
CFD Analysis of Air-Cooled Heat Exchanger Using Reduced Diameter Inner Grooved
Copper Tube - Post Graduation
Duration: 1 year (2013-2014)
Organization: Star Coolers & Condensers Pvt. Ltd., Jalgaon.
The dissertation aims to reduce the size of Air-Cooled Condenser by keeping the
same Heat Transfer rate using CFD (ANSYS FLUENT).
The 12.7mm copper tube is replaced by 9.52mm copper tube by using same operating
conditions in order to get same Heat Duty.
Pressure Drop and Nusselt number were compared and percentage reduction of
material used was found out.
